Orientational averaging. ( a ) Averaged form factor (red) and fit by Tikhonov regularization using DeerAnalysis2019 (black). ( b ) Corresponding distance distribution (red) and distribution obtained from the orientation-dependent analysis (black, d).

Journal: Molecules

Article Title: Erythrosin B as a New Photoswitchable Spin Label for Light-Induced Pulsed EPR Dipolar Spectroscopy

doi: 10.3390/molecules27217526

Figure Lengend Snippet: Orientational averaging. ( a ) Averaged form factor (red) and fit by Tikhonov regularization using DeerAnalysis2019 (black). ( b ) Corresponding distance distribution (red) and distribution obtained from the orientation-dependent analysis (black, d).

Article Snippet: For the orientation-independent analysis, these form factors were averaged weighted by the corresponding spectral intensities of the nitroxide to obtain an orientation-independent form factor, which was then analyzed via Fourier transform and Tikhonov regularization using the MATLAB ® DeerAnalysis2019 [ ] routine to extract a distance distribution.
